首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在karma config上添加执行完成时间

是指在Karma测试运行器的配置文件中添加一个选项,用于记录测试执行完成的时间。这个选项可以帮助开发人员了解测试的执行时间,以便更好地评估测试的效率和性能。

要在Karma config上添加执行完成时间,可以按照以下步骤进行操作:

  1. 打开Karma配置文件(通常为karma.conf.js)。
  2. 在配置文件中找到plugins部分,并确保已经安装了karma-timestamp-reporter插件。如果没有安装,可以使用以下命令进行安装:
  3. 在配置文件中找到plugins部分,并确保已经安装了karma-timestamp-reporter插件。如果没有安装,可以使用以下命令进行安装:
  4. 在配置文件中找到reporters部分,并添加timestamp作为一个新的报告器。示例如下:
  5. 在配置文件中找到reporters部分,并添加timestamp作为一个新的报告器。示例如下:
  6. 保存配置文件并重新运行Karma测试。

执行完成时间的添加将会在测试运行期间显示在控制台输出中。每个测试执行完成后,都会显示一个时间戳,以便开发人员可以了解每个测试的执行时间。

这种添加执行完成时间的功能可以帮助开发人员更好地了解测试的执行情况,并且可以根据执行时间来优化测试策略和测试用例的编写。

腾讯云提供了一系列与云计算相关的产品和服务,其中包括云服务器、云数据库、云存储等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Web自动化之Headless Chrome测试框架集成

+ mocha + chai 简介 Karma是一个用JavaScript实现的测试执行器,实现了如下内容 对各种常见框架、库的适配参考 各种常见代码预处理或转译参考 各种执行的测试报告方案参考 各种浏览器或类浏览器的适配参考...各种编辑器的适配,内容变更,立即重新执行 覆盖率统计 安装相应的依赖库 npm i --save-dev karma karma-chrome-launcher karma-mocha karma-chai...npm i --save-dev mocha chai 生成配置文件 工程目录下执行如下命令 ....然后运行npm run test 查看结果 命令行能看到运行结果 工程目录下的coverage目录能看到相应的覆盖率报告 存在的问题 Karma是将测试Case浏览器中运行并查看结果,当页面的url...上面打开百度首页检查按钮和title的例子Karma中还没有找到合适的方式写出来。

1.5K110

Web自动化之Headless Chrome测试框架集成

+ mocha + chai 简介 Karma是一个用JavaScript实现的测试执行器,实现了如下内容 对各种常见框架、库的适配参考 各种常见代码预处理或转译参考 各种执行的测试报告方案参考 各种浏览器或类浏览器的适配参考...各种编辑器的适配,内容变更,立即重新执行 覆盖率统计 安装相应的依赖库 npm i --save-dev karma karma-chrome-launcher karma-mocha karma-chai...npm i --save-dev mocha chai 生成配置文件 工程目录下执行如下命令 ....然后运行npm run test 查看结果 命令行能看到运行结果 工程目录下的coverage目录能看到相应的覆盖率报告 存在的问题 Karma是将测试Case浏览器中运行并查看结果,当页面的url...上面打开百度首页检查按钮和title的例子Karma中还没有找到合适的方式写出来。

67610

Vue的自动化测试

代码集成到主分支需要经过一系列的自动化测试,当测试都通过之后,方可执行自动化部署,否则不能完成集成。这说明了自动化测试的重要性,我们不能等测试工程师去发现问题。...这些插件集成karma这个runner,把webpack打包的vue项目,测试里组件实现的功能,包括组件库,业务逻辑和请求范围。...它的配置文件karma.conf.js里面默认配置了很多插件的内容,基本不需要调整。 var webpackConfig = require('../.....it是对它需要完成某些功能的描述,它里面是具体的测试用例。测试框架中,describe,it, expect和sinon都是全局方法。.../example.vue') 在对应的spec.js中添加了需要注入的对象。../service是组件中的依赖对象,它的结果会被替换。

1.9K50

webpack 热更新(实施同步刷新)

[chunkhash:3].min.js', }, module: { //配置文件里添加JSON loader loaders: [{ test...文件:执行命令: 1. npm init 自定义创建package.json 2. npm init -yes 可以创建默认的package.json 现在我们的项目已经创建好了,接下来我们来添加依赖包及插件...(1) 局部安装Webpack,执行命令: npm install webpack --save-dev (2)安装React,–save 命令用于将包添加至 package.json 文件...: npm install webpack-dev-server --save-dev (5)package.json文件中为scripts添加,方便使用开启服务命令: "scripts":.../app.js’ 是你的js入口文件 解决方案二:链接地址 安装完成之后运行命令 1、根目录下执行命令,其中一个: npm run build 线上目录 npm run dev

78130

前端实用程序包utils - 开发工作流(一)

git stash就是将你当前的代码改动存入暂缓区,使得其恢复一次提交的状态,这个时候你从远程拉下来代码,再去merge下,然后你执行git stash pop,git checkout是切换分支。...特别是自己的云服务器上去拉GitHub的代码,等的花儿都谢了,算了放弃吧,先走为敬。...注意:发包的时候不要切到淘宝源,是npm源提交,可以通过 npm config set registry作转化, 也可以用nrm这个包作源的管理 测试、持续集成和代码覆盖率 努力做三件事: 单元测试...// Generated on Sat Apr 10 2021 00:13:46 GMT+0800 (中国标准时间) module.exports = function (config) { config.set...packge.json里面配置好script就好了"codecov": "codecov", 我们在做持续集成的时候,最下面执行完相关karma测试后,最后会执行npm run codecov去读取

1.4K40

搭建 karma + jasmine 测试环境

什么是 karma karma 是由Angular团队开发的一款测试工具,帮助开发者更好更快速地多种环境下执行测试代码,拿到测试结果。...在运行的时候,它会自动启动配置好的浏览器,同时也会启动一个 node 服务器,然后启动好的浏览器中执行测试代码,并将测试代码执行结果传回给 node 服务器,然后 node 服务器在打印出收到的执行结果.../node-modules/.bin/karma init 这里如果不想每次都执行本地路径下的 karma 命令,可以全局安装 karma-cli $ npm install karma-cli -g...以后就可以在任何路径执行 karma start 并且运行的 karma 都是在当前项目下安装的版本。...修改karma配置文件 // karma.conf.js module.exports = function(config) { config.set({ basePath: '',

9910

搭建 karma + jasmine 测试环境

什么是 karma karma 是由Angular团队开发的一款测试工具,帮助开发者更好更快速地多种环境下执行测试代码,拿到测试结果。...在运行的时候,它会自动启动配置好的浏览器,同时也会启动一个 node 服务器,然后启动好的浏览器中执行测试代码,并将测试代码执行结果传回给 node 服务器,然后 node 服务器在打印出收到的执行结果.../node-modules/.bin/karma init 复制代码 这里如果不想每次都执行本地路径下的 karma 命令,可以全局安装 karma-cli $ npm install karma-cli...-g 复制代码 以后就可以在任何路径执行 karma start 并且运行的 karma 都是在当前项目下安装的版本。...修改karma配置文件 // karma.conf.js module.exports = function(config) { config.set({ basePath: '',

1.7K20

常用的前端自动化测试工具介绍 —— Karma

开发的过程中,除了代码本身,测试也是重要的一环。...karma-phantomjs-launcher -D 接下来对我们的工程进行初始化: karma init 之后会弹出一些选项,其中包含了一些初始化的配置工作,使用上下方向键可以配置项之间进行切换...初始化完成之后,会在我们的项目中生成一个 karma.conf.js 文件,这个文件就是 Karma 的配置文件。...|| config.LOG_ERROR || config.LOG_WARN || config.LOG_INFO || config.LOG_DEBUG logLevel: config.LOG_INFO...使用 PhantomJS 的好处在于其是一个无界面的浏览器运行环境,可以跑命令行环境中,某些没有 Chrome 等浏览器服务器环境下比较好用,方便代码验收和集成。

1.5K10

写代码无BUG,网易云前端单元测试方案总结

虽然目前很多新版浏览器都支持 了,支持浏览器中直接运行 ES6 代码,但是浏览器不支持 node_modules ,所以我们的原始 ES6 代码浏览器依然无法运行...Karma 本质就是本地启动一个web服务器,然后再启动一个外部浏览器加载一个引导脚本,这个脚本将我们所有的源文件和测试文件加载到浏览器中,最终就会在浏览器端执行我们的测试用例代码。...// karma.conf.js module.exports = function(config) { config.set({ // base path that will be used...--save-dev // karma.conf.js module.exports = function(config) { config.set({ // base path that...默认的测试报告不是很直观, 如果希望提供类似 Mocha 风格的报告可以安装 jasmine-spec-reporter , spec/helpers 目录中添加一个配置文件, 例如spec/helpers

9.5K20

Angular Library 快速入门

创建 sf-lib 库 $ ng generate library sf-lib --prefix=sf 这里我们快速总结一下 ng generate library 命令执行的操作: angular.json...文件中添加 sf-lib 项目; package.json 文件中添加 ng-packagr 依赖; tsconfig.json 文件中添加 sf-lib 库的引用; 项目中的 projects...: $ ng build --prod sf-lib 小伙伴们,构建 Library 时,记得始终添加 —prod 标志。...完成新建 ButtonComponent 组件的导出工作后,我们需要使用下列命令,重新构建 sf-lib 库: $ ng build --prod sf-lib sf-lib 重新构建成功后,我们就可以模板中使用刚创建的...sf-lib 库开发完成后,我们可以把开发完的库发布到 npm : $ cd dist/sf-library $ npm publish 参考资源 The Angular Library Series

2.4K10

无线安全审计工具FruityWifi初体验

FriutyWifi最初的设想是能够树莓派上使用,但是也可以安装在Debian系列的操作系统,例如Debian,kali Linux等,甚至可以安装在NetHunter某些移动设备使用。...安装时很顺利,安装完成后,访问地址为: http://localhost:8000 https://localhost:8443 三、使用过程 打开页面后会发现一个简约的界面,用户和密码都是admin...config:这里能够设置软AP,可以看到很多模式,能够灵活的对接口进行组合。IN口为内网接口,一般设置为能够提供软AP服务的那个网口。OUT口为外网接口,设置为连上互联网的网络接口。...需要将网卡设置为monitor模式,config界面中能够很轻松的设置, mkd3的DOS攻击配和karma|mana能够使客户端断开原来的热点并主动连接钓鱼热点。 ?...有些模块树莓派3B未能正常的使用,希望新版能够修正这些模块,也希望这款开源工具能够越来越丰富,越来越稳定。

1.6K70
领券